For fans of hardstyle, this team-up felt inevitable. Their last collab was a huge success, taking the #1 spot in the Q-dance Top 100 of 2019 and becoming a festival anthem. Now, they’re following it up with something new—still carrying that mix of raw power and euphoric melody that made ‘Darkest Hour’ a classic.
Sub Zero Project & D-Block & S-te-Fan reunite for 'Change To Follow.'

From Qlimax to the World
The first time ‘Change To Follow’ hit the speakers was at Qlimax 2024, and the reaction was immediate. Since then, it’s been getting tested in front of crowds across the world—Mexico, the USA, Germany, Sweden, Belgium, Poland, and more. And according to Sub Zero Project, the response has been huge.
More Than Just a Follow-Up
For D-Block & S-te-Fan, getting back in the studio with Sub Zero Project was a no-brainer. The result? A track that builds on what they did with ‘Darkest Hour’ but brings a fresh energy to it.
What to Expect
Musically, ‘Change To Follow’ brings together Sub Zero Project’s raw, driving sound with the melodic signature of D-Block & S-te-Fan. It’s the kind of track that can hit hard but still get a crowd singing along—something that both artists have built their reputations on.
Hardstyle fans have been waiting for this one since it first surfaced in sets, and now the moment is here. ‘Change To Follow’ is out now on SCANTRAXX.
